Unterstützte Telegramme
Über ACCON-AGLink von Deltalogic wird die Industrial Ethernet S7 Verbindung (TCP/IP) zu jedem konfigurierten Master TIM aufgebaut. Diese ermöglicht das Senden/Empfangen von SINAUT ST7 Telegrammen.
Der WinCC OA SINAUT Treiber unterstützt die folgenden SINAUT ST7 Telegramme:
Datentelegramme, welche an eine Zieladresse gesendet werden
Datentelegramme, welche von einer, keiner bzw. unvollständigen Zieladresse empfangen werden
Zudem werden organisatorische Telegramme für die Durchführung von organisatorischen Systemfunktionen eingesetzt. Diese sind:
Generalabfragen (GQ)
Uhrzeitsynchronisierung
Folgende eingehende organisatorische Telegramme werden unterstützt:
ORG4 und ORG6 - organisatorisches Telegramm mit Verbindungsindizes für ein Teilnehmer-Objekt. Damit wird der aktuelle Verbindungszustand zu einem Teilnehmer angezeigt, d.h. zu einem Teilnehmer, der über den Master TIM erreichbar ist.
ORG2 - markiert den Start und Ende einer Generalabfrage.
ORG8 bis ORG12 - Statusinformation über einen Teilnehmer.
ORG14 bis ORG22 - Informationen zu den Zuständen der einzelnen Verbindungen (für detaillierte Informationen siehe Telegramme ORG14 bis ORG22) - nur wenn vom Master TIM unterstützt, ab Firmware-Version 4.x
ORG282 - ein Teilnehmer oder Master TIM, welcher die Zeit anfragt.
Folgende ausgehende organisatorische Telegramme werden unterstützt:
ORG0 - initiiert eine Generalabfrage.
ORG2 - Dauerverbindung Ein-/Ausschalten
ORG256 - organisatorisches Telegramm zur Zeitsynchronisation. Der WinCC OA SINAUT Treiber sendet die aktuelle Zeit (Datum/Uhrzeit), mit welcher die CPU-Uhr des Master TIMs synchronisiert wird. Solch eine Zeitsynchronisation kann entweder periodisch oder manuell erfolgen.
Bit | 15 | 14 | 13 | 12 | 11 | 10 | 9 | 8 | 7 | 6 | 5 | 4 | 3 | 2 | 1 | 0 |
Byte | 1 | 0 | ||||||||||||||
Word | 0 | |||||||||||||||
ORG0 - Befehle / Impuls-Anzeigen von Teilnehmer x an Teilnehmer a |
General-abfrage | |||||||||||||||
ORG2 - Befehle / Impuls-Anzeigen von Teilnehmer x an Teilnehmer a |
Daten-verlust | GA Ende | GA Anfang | Teilnehmer angelaufen | ||||||||||||
ORG4 - Verbindungs-Anzeigen von Teilnehmer a zu Teilnehmer x 3) |
Ressourcen Mangel Partner |
Suche altern. Wähl- verbindung |
Zustand Dauer-verbindung 2) |
Zustand Wähl-verbindung 1) |
Dauer-Aufruf einges. |
Aufruf in Haupt-zyklus | Aufruf freige-geben | Alle Verbindungen OK | Teilnehmer OK |
|||||||
ORG6 - Verbindungs-Anzeigen von Teilnehmer a zu Teilnehmer x 3) |
Telegramm- speicher überfüllt |
Sende-puffer-Abbild | ||||||||||||||
ORG8 - Zustands- Anzeigen von Teilnehmer x an Teilnehmer a |
Telegramm- speicher überfüllt |
Sende-puffer-Abbild | Parametrier- fehler |
Sommer-zeit | Uhrzeit gültig |
|||||||||||
ORG10 - Zustands- Anzeigen von Teilnehmer x an Teilnehmer a |
Abfrage-fehler | |||||||||||||||
ORG12 - Zustands- Anzeigen von Teilnehmer x an Teilnehmer a |
1) Zustand Wählverbindung:
0 = keine Verbindung
1 = abgehender Ruf aktiviert
2 = ankommender Ruf steht
3 = abgehender Ruf steht
2) Zustand Dauerverbindung:
0 = keine Dauerverbindung
1 = Dauerverbindung angemeldet
2 = Dauerverbindung steht
3 = Dauerverbindung abgemeldet
3) Die Verbindungsindizes 4 und 6 werden von der lokalen TIM ausgeführt.
Telegramme ORG14 bis ORG22
Die organisatorischen Telegramme ORG14 bis ORG22 sind jeweils 2 Byte lang und können somit den Zustand von bis zu 5 Verbindungen angeben. Für die TIM-Firmware-Version 4.x und die Ethernet-TIMs wird der ORG-Index 14 angefordert, indem vor dem Senden der Generalabfrage zu der entsprechenden TIM ein ORG2 mit gesetztem Bit 2^4 (0x0010) im Org-Info-Wort gesendet wird.
Das organisatorischen Telegramm 14 der TIM 3V-IE beinhaltet die Indexeinträge 14, 16, 18, 20 und 22. Die bereits bei der TIM-FW-Version 4.x festgelegten Indexeinträge 14 und 16 für die interne und externe WAN-Schnittstelle bleiben unverändert erhalten. Die Indexeinträge 18 und 22 für die Ethernet-Schnittstellen und 20 für die MPI-Schnittstelle werden einfach an die Nettodaten angehängt.
Bit | Bedeutung |
---|---|
0 | = 0: Teilnehmer nicht erreichbar = 1: Teilnehmer erreichbar |
1 | = 0: mindestens eine Verbindung gestört = 1: alle Verbindungen o.k. |
2 | = 0: Teilnehmer gesperrt = 1: Teilnehmer freigegeben |
3 | = 0: Index (Verbindungsstatus) ungültig = 1: Index (Verbindungsstatus) gültig |
4 | = 0: nicht aktueller Datenweg = 1: aktueller Datenweg |
5 | = 0: Datenbremse aus = 1: Datenbremse ein |
6 | = 0: Sendepuffer nicht auf Abbild geschaltet = 1: Sendepuffer auf Abbild geschaltet |
7 | = 0: Kein Telegrammpufferüberlauf = 1: Telegrammpufferüberlauf |
8-12 | Treiberspezifischer Verbindungsstatus |
13-15 | frei |
Der treiberspezifische Verbindungsstatus ist bisher nur für die Standleitung und das Wählnetz definiert und ist damit für den MPI-Bus und das Ethernet zu ergänzen. Die neue Definition des treiberspezifische Verbindungsstatus sieht somit wie folgt aus:
Bit | Treibertyp | Bedeutung | ||||
12 | 11 | 10 | 9 | 8 | ||
0 | 0 | 0 | 0 | 0 | Wählnetz | Wählverbindung abgebaut, keine Wählverbindung aktiv |
0 | 0 | 0 | 0 | 1 | Wählnetz | abgehender Ruf initiiert |
0 | 0 | 0 | 1 | 0 | Wählnetz | ankommender Ruf steht |
0 | 0 | 0 | 1 | 1 | Wählnetz | abgehender Ruf steht |
0 | 0 | 1 | 0 | 0 | Wählnetz | Dauerverbindung angemeldet |
0 | 0 | 1 | 0 | 1 | Wählnetz | Dauerverbindung angemeldet und abgehender Ruf initiiert |
0 | 0 | 1 | 1 | 0 | Wählnetz | Verbindung steht, Dauerverbindung abgemeldet |
0 | 0 | 1 | 1 | 1 | Wählnetz | Dauerverbindung steht |
0 | 1 | 0 | 0 | 0 | Wählnetz | Wählversuche im Hintergrund |
0 | 1 | 0 | 0 | 1 | Wählnetz | Rufnummernliste gesperrt, zerstört |
0 | 1 | 0 | 1 | 0 | Spontan | Kein Status vorhanden |
0 | 1 | 0 | 1 | 1 | frei | |
0 | 1 | 1 | 0 | 0 | Standleitung | Aufruf im Hauptzyklus ohne Daueraufruf |
0 | 1 | 1 | 0 | 1 | Standleitung | Aufruf im Unterzyklus ohne Daueraufruf |
0 | 1 | 1 | 1 | 0 | Standleitung | Aufruf im Hauptzyklus mit Daueraufruf |
0 | 1 | 1 | 1 | 1 | Standleitung | Aufruf im Unterzyklus mit Daueraufruf |
1 | 0 | 0 | 0 | 0 | Ethernet | Kein Status vorhanden |
1 | 0 | 0 | 0 | 1 | MPI-Bus | Kein Status vorhanden |
1 | 0 | 0 | 1 | 0 | frei | |
.. | .. | .. | .. | .. | frei | |
1 | 1 | 1 | 1 | 1 | frei |